Output 6876e554add15bb5ed9f691429828c06f10e6a571943bb70df1ee7a974cff667:1

value
4172663340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2de932504d5307cecbddb3e72a490c5fd90e39b7 OP_EQUAL
address
MC5uzqnwFjasBG998ejfSBLCynnYsvrBZ7
transaction
6876e554add15bb5ed9f691429828c06f10e6a571943bb70df1ee7a974cff667
spent
true